Old Fashioned Egg Custard Pie


  • Author: Isabella
  • Total Time: 1 hour
  • Yield: 8 servings 1x
  • Diet: Vegetarian

Description

A classic dessert with a creamy filling and a buttery crust.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 unbaked 9-inch pie crust (store-bought or homemade)
  • 3 large eggs, room temperature
  • 3/4 cup granulated sugar
  • 1/4 teaspoon salt
  • 2 cups whole milk
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 1/4 teaspoon ground nutmeg (plus extra for sprinkling)

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C).
  2. Place the pie crust in a 9-inch pie pan.
  3. In a bowl, whisk together the eggs, sugar, and salt until well combined.
  4. Slowly stir in the milk and vanilla extract.
  5. Pour the mixture into the pie crust.
  6. Sprinkle ground nutmeg on top.
  7. Bake for 40-45 minutes or until the center is set and a knife inserted comes out clean.
  8. Let it cool before serving.

Notes

  • Serve chilled or at room temperature.
  • Can be topped with whipped cream if desired.
